GERTRUDE L. SCHLENKER

Gertrude Lillian Goehring was born April 11, 1912, in Valley Township, Hyde County, South Dakota, to Charles and Mary (Baumgart) Goehring and died May 10, 2004, at the Highmore Healthcare Center in Highmore, South Dakota, at the age of 92 years and 29 days.
She joined two sisters and later two brothers joined the family. She graduated from eighth grade in 1925. She was united in marriage to Emil Aasby on September 26, 1932, in Edgemont, South Dakota. To this union three children were born. They made their home on a farm in Loomis Township in Hyde County.

He died in April, 1952, when their home burned. She married Richard Schlenker on June 29, 1953, and they had one daughter, Lucille. They farmed in Loomis Township until 1959, when they moved into Highmore, where she continued to live following his death on July 1, 1973.

She babysat for a number of Highmore youngsters and was also a friend to every hunter, as she cleaned their pheasants and geese. She was well-known for her crocheted fancy work.

She was preceded in death by her parents, her husbands; one brother, Wilbur Goehring; two sisters, Elaine Borcherding and Ruby Strohmenger; and one great- grandson, Nicholas Aasby.

Interment in Highmore City Cemetery, Highmore, South Dakota
